projectiles travel in straight trajectory when server lags or being sped up

as the title mentioned, a few notable projectiles (e.g. snowballs from Ice Flingomatic and rock shots from Winona's Catapult) travel in a straight trajectory unaffected by gravity (instead of their normal parabolic trajectory) when the server's lagging or when the server's being sped up using console commands. such projectiles would fly theoretically indefinitely in straight line until it goes too far to be continued loaded by players or when the lag/speeding up state ends and the bugged projectile crashed onto a certain object. this may cause problems or even be destructive in situations like when Ice Flingomatic unable to put out fires or Catapult destroying walls in unwanted situations, and things become significantly riskier especially when the game runs on low FPS conditions.

P.S.: see my images to get things better. I was destroying tons of stone fruit items, which is a lag-causing action, and when all stone fruits're destroyed and the game tried to recover from the lag I noticed all snowballs (highlighted) from my Ice Flingomatic drifted out of the Flingomatic protection range failing to protect any of my plants and the snowballs travelled even farther later in a straight line manner as I've described above.

Steps to Reproduce

Step 1. Create an active Ice Flingomatic/Winona's Catapult

Step 2. Induce lags via normally FPS-lowering actions (e.g. burning a large number of flammables, introducing a large number of moving mobs, opening up processes in computer background) or speed up the server using console commands

Step 3. Try to notice how the projectiles from said structures travel
